Your new role
As a senior member of the Compliance team, you will play a critical role in advising capital markets businesses on regulatory and firm-wide compliance matters. You will provide guidance across equity and debt capital markets activities including underwriting, private placements and marketing of securities offerings, while overseeing information barriers and managing conflicts of interest. In this role, you will work closely with senior management, business teams, legal and external advisers to ensure adherence to regulatory requirements and internal controls. You will also act as a key contact point with regulators on licencing, inspections and enquiries, support AML initiatives including transaction monitoring frameworks and review market disclosures to ensure accuracy and compliance. This is a senior hands-on position suited for a commercially aware compliance professional who is comfortable operating in a fast-paced capital markets environment.
What you'll need to succeed
In order for you to succeed in this position, you will have:
A Bachelor's Degree in Law, Accounting, Business, Economics, Finance or related discipline from a prominent institution
At least 6-8 years of compliance experience in a prominent investment management firm in Singapore
Strong knowledge of local regulatory frameworks including MAS, SFA, FAA and SGX rules
Exposure to regulatory examinations and compliance reviews
Strong communication, organisational and stakeholder management skills
